idiosyncratically adverb uk /ˌɪd.i.ə.sɪŋˈkræt.ɪ.kəl.i/ us /ˌɪd.i.ə.sɪŋˈkræt̬.ɪ.kəl.i/ in a way that involves strange or unusual habits, ways of behaving, or features: In many theatres, the backstage spaces are cramped and idiosyncratically arranged to fit the space available. It has been described as one of the most idiosyncratically beautiful films ever made. She is warm and idiosyncratically funny, in a way that is quintessentially English. The space is filled with great art works which are displayed idiosyncratically, in often innovative ways. She is a respected and successful singer-songwriter with an idiosyncratically appealing voice.
